Guatemala | Net financial flows, bilateral (NFL, current US$)

Bilateral debt includes loans from governments and their agencies (including central banks), loans from autonomous bodies, and direct loans from official export credit agencies. Net flows (or net lending or net disbursements) received by the borrower during the year are disbursements minus principal repayments. Data are in current U.S. dollars. Statistical concept and methodology: Data show concessional and nonconcessional financial flows from official bilateral sources. The Organisation for Economic Co-operation and Development's (OECD) Development Assistance Committee (DAC) defines concessional flows from bilateral donors as flows with a grant element of at least 25 percent; they are evaluated assuming a 10 percent nominal discount rate.

Guatemala | Net financial flows, bilateral (NFL, current US$)
1960
1961
1962
1963
1964
1965
1966
1967
1968
1969
1970 170000
1971 -143000
1972 4904000
1973 4842000
1974 6640000
1975 13749000
1976 6994186.3
1977 14938528.1
1978 21053000
1979 39018000
1980 47107863.3
1981 86862813.3
1982 64287027.4
1983 60046120.2
1984 36142590.2
1985 20786139
1986 68271580.4
1987 22504981.5
1988 49797740.2
1989 -18402003
1990 26984679
1991 79269506.1
1992 -14239605.8
1993 11932394.6
1994 19506508.5
1995 -17814978.9
1996 -47489660.6
1997 4611732.4
1998 -16245660.4
1999 -51379557.4
2000 -5283592.8
2001 -53131966.4
2002 -52884179.7
2003 -45392044
2004 -81258010.1
2005 -40748498.9
2006 -62093665
2007 -40200986.3
2008 -24456533.3
2009 -10793568.5
2010 -14593639.6
2011 -17825468.1
2012 -11212900.8
2013 23842860.4
2014 119424353.6
2015 39485070.5
2016 53105625
2017 -2123226.4
2018 -2203394.8
2019 7880231.5
2020 -124641817.8
2021 -18160438
2022 -29772665.1
